Output 58e8650530935f41038d217a057374fc8bfe64096455cf4a9e0a5aee224a5144:0
- value
- 170320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ddb34d38b91a570e9cd1281af525a8653630ac06 OP_EQUAL
- address
- 3MuG42zL1YJHEkmst6u8PBwypzSUkwrPFJ
- transaction
- 58e8650530935f41038d217a057374fc8bfe64096455cf4a9e0a5aee224a5144
- spent
- true